Transaction ef74453ea7e608a83808e877c9efcc512f502c09ab0014844c53bd811b41b315
1 Input
2 Outputs
- ef74453ea7e608a83808e877c9efcc512f502c09ab0014844c53bd811b41b315:0
- ef74453ea7e608a83808e877c9efcc512f502c09ab0014844c53bd811b41b315:1
value 36410962
address 13K4W6DUvjXSkfzvrn5PiK2yETuYXu5JKx
value 1079500
address 3PaRrftx8DPUJcHgnEXgbFxx3gHwnr219K